Nextlink updates Bluespoon with AX2

If you liked the size of the Nextlink's Bluespoon AX headset, but didn't really care for its performance, you'll be pleased to know the company has updated it, sticking with the form-factor (which, of course, is no longer the world's — or
even Nextlink's — smallest) but upping the specs to Bluetooth 1.2, with range bumped up to a max of about 50 feet and battery life pushed to 8 hours. Pocketnow checked it out, and found that the improved range and battery life made it a worthy upgrade, but also pointed out that the lack of any kind of digital noise reduction circuitry makes it a little hard to use in noisy environments. And, of course, now that Nextlink's got the even smaller 5G out, why go back to this mammoth (other than the price, of course, which is about $70, compared to close to $400 for the 5G)?
